Hello,

You can actually translate this by using a translation text in the settings and then add the translation in your respective language files. For instance, in the settings, you can just add "COM_EB_SOME_TRANSLATION_MESSAGE" and add the following in your language files.


COM_EB_SOME_TRANSLATION_MESSAGE="Some translation in your language file"
